Did you know it was possible to read remote data of the new credit cards ? Same goes with the new transport cards and access badges. An very important detail which appeared with the new contactless cards (NFC).
Several demonstrations performed by ethical hackers1 have demonstrated the weakness of this new form of cards. Indeed, the NFC and RFID technologies included in the contactless cards and tags (banking, transport, access) is not completely safe against information theft by hackers2.
